86: Julia Hvoslef - Service Learning & Running the Boston Marathon

from EduPunx Podcast · host Craig Bidiman

Julia Hvsolef is the Assistant Director for the Office of Student Leadership & Community Engagement at UMass Boston - we work together! Julia is a badass educator and human being. We actually also went to graduate school together at UMass Amherst, so we’ve been connected for a few years now. In this episode, you get to hear us discuss her work with service learning programs and alternative spring break trips - as well as a hearty critique of that work and what it looks like to do jobs where we’re actively putting ourselves out of work. She’s also running the virtual Boston Maration TOMORROW (9/12), SO she’s been training hard for that - but there was a freak injury that sidelined her so you also get to hear about her rehab and how that impacted her training. All in all, a great conversation - Julia is one of my favorite people.
